      Hello, also I have another question that. my heater bed power rating is 240-260W. so, if i am supplying with 24V 600W PSU. do I need an SSR?

      jay_s_ukundefined 1 Reply Last reply Reply Quote 0
      • jay_s_ukundefined
        jay_s_uk @sarvan
        last edited by

        @sarvan the duet boards can handle 15-18 amps depending on which one you have. 260w at 24v is 10.8 amps. So you'll be fine without one
